What the board concluded
- It was not ethical for Engineer A to submit drawings and specifications for review and approval that he knew were incomplete.
- It was not ethical for Engineer B to approve a set of incomplete drawings on behalf of the Federal government for competitive bidding.
- It was not ethical for Engineer C, owner of the Hi-Lo Construction firm, to submit a bid on a construction contract that he later characterized as “unbuildable” without major changes.
